Output d4ac1700a73e9972ae41a36d114a0337b5ef7cff304f88913a4f53d411a6b70e:109

value
21928
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7c3e1278e5e87f2e0f0b2a68f0b47c8b733e7b0 OP_EQUAL
address
3QH5UsaP7qGAawx4VeTd5sZRkfb64XQPFf
transaction
d4ac1700a73e9972ae41a36d114a0337b5ef7cff304f88913a4f53d411a6b70e
confirmations
163442
spent
true